Bayou Academy started as a segregated college in 1964.

Skene Attendance Heart was offered to a white group known as Skene Civic Enchancment Society, Inc. for $1.00 in 1966 by an all-white college board.

 Bolivar Academy has then leased the location, ensuing within the switch of public property to the segregationist group.

The all-white Bayou Academy quadrupled its enrollment for the 1970 college yr after the USA Supreme Courtroom dominated Alexander v. Holmes County Board of Schooling in 1969, mandating the combination of public faculties within the South. 

The previous Skene college constructing was destroyed by hearth in 2009.

Within the 2011–2012 college yr, 99 % of the 372 pupils have been white.
